What was shown
On September 19, 2018, Emilia Clarke shared a photograph of three small black dragons flying across her right inner wrist and credited tattoo artist Dr. Woo. The following day, Dr. Woo published his own direct post about the work, describing the three marks as Clarke's on-screen dragon "babies."
Vogue reported that Clarke chose the trio to commemorate her work on Game of Thrones, while Time documented the reveal and Clarke's earlier plan for a dragon flying from her wrist.
